Razer and Mouse Bungee Team Up For Old School Gamers
Razer, the world's leading high-end precision gaming and lifestyle peripherals brand, is pleased to announce that Ed Larkin of Mouse Bungee has joined Razer's innovation team. Larkin brings classic design elements to Razer's product line with his unprecedented talent, he will soon be adding to Razer's award-winning design team.
"I fondly remember playing the original Quake with my Mouse Bungee and I loved not having to deal with tangling wires anymore. It was a simple but innovative solution to a problem common to so many gamers" says Min-Liang Tan, CEO & Creative Director of Razer. "I'm proud to have a talent like Ed on our team and am excited about the ideas and inspiration he will bring on board.""When Razer first approached me and asked me to join their team, the decision was quite easy. I have the utmost respect for the brand as it understands gamers like no other company out there", says Ed Larkin, Designer and Inventor of the original Mouse Bungee. "Supporting competitive gaming from day one, they have created this industry and always stayed close to their roots. It is that kind of environment that turns out phenomenal gaming products and I'm looking forward to being a part of it."
About the Razer Mouse Bungee
The Razer Mouse Bungee is a gaming accessory that has been trusted by old school gamers for years. Featuring a robust and stable base plate with 3 non-slip and non-scratch feet and a dual/parallel suspension spring, the Razer Mouse Bungee gives any wired mouse the freedom of motion normally associated with cordless mice by eliminating mousecord snags, drag and tangles. Mouse wires also conveniently snap into place on the rear cord lock so mice won't be weighed down and will be held at the same point. Razer's Mouse Bungee is the ideal accessory for high-speed gaming with wired gaming mice.

Product Features:
- Base plate with 3 non-slip, non-scratch feet
- Rear cord lock to keep mouse wire in place
- ¼ lb. chrome stabilizer sphere
- Mouse cord suspension clip
- Dual/parallel cord suspension springs
